A striking midcentury Italian micromosaic picture frame, hand-set with thousands of glass tesserae in a bold black ground accented by white daisy blossoms, soft yellow centers, and emerald foliage. The contrast is graphic and timeless, echoing classical Roman floral garlands reinterpreted for Italy’s postwar luxury decorative market.
Each tile is individually placed, creating a luminous surface with rich texture and depth. Finished with a gilt brass surround and folding easel back, this piece was originally designed for cherished portrait display and travel mementos.
